Learning to Drive in Fulbourn

Learning to drive in Fulbourn feels village-centred but with quick access to Cambridge. Lessons here mix quiet lanes and short runs into busier urban roads, so you get a variety of practice. Many learners like that test runs at Cambridge are only a short drive away, making lesson-to-test transition straightforward.

Nearest Test Centre: Cambridge

The nearest DVSA test centre is Cambridge, about 4.5 miles from Fulbourn, so you will usually drive there for your practical test. Expect mixed urban and suburban test routes and regular appointment availability due to around 2,810 tests a year. The Cambridge centre has a pass rate above the national average, which can affect booking demand. Data source: DVSA, 2024-2025.

Pass Rate Analysis

Cambridge test centre has a pass rate of 50.7% compared with the national average of 47.3%, so local candidates do slightly better overall. Male candidates at Cambridge pass at 54.5% while female candidates pass at 47.6%, showing a gap in outcomes. These figures come from the 2024-2025 data and may influence how long you practise before booking a test. Data source: DVSA, 2024-2025.

Local Driving Tips

Start lessons in the village to build control and observation on quieter lanes before tackling busier roads into Cambridge. Practice pulling out from minor roads and judging gaps, as local junctions can be deceptively quick. Try lesson slots outside peak commuting times to avoid heavy traffic heading into the city. Spend time on dual carriageway awareness and lane discipline on short motorway-style stretches near Cambridge. Ask your instructor to do at least one mock test on the actual route towards the Cambridge centre.

Lesson Costs in Fulbourn

Average individual lesson price in the area is around £40 per hour, with some variation for weekends or intensive courses. Total cost will depend on how many lessons you need, the instructor's experience, and whether you buy block bookings.

Getting Started

Apply for your provisional driving licence, then book and pass the theory test before taking regular lessons. Work with an instructor to build to test standard, then book your practical at the Cambridge test centre when your instructor recommends it. Make sure you do a few mock tests on the actual routes near Cambridge before your booked date.
